Understanding Refund Policies

When shopping for supplements online, it's wise to look for a fair refund policy. A good policy usually allows you to return the product within a specific timeframe, often 30 or 60 days. This gives you a chance to try the supplement without worrying about losing your money if it doesn’t meet your expectations. Before you place an order, read the refund policy carefully. This can save you from potential headaches later on.

Some sellers may require that the product be unopened or partially used to qualify for a return. Others might only offer refunds under certain conditions. It's essential to know these details upfront, so you don’t run into surprises. A clear and reasonable refund policy can indicate that the seller stands behind their product.
